@article{article_444390, title={The Lindley family of distributions: properties and applications}, journal={Hacettepe Journal of Mathematics and Statistics}, volume={46}, pages={1113–1137}, year={2017}, author={Cakmakyapan, Selen and Ozel, Gamze}, keywords={Lindley distribution,Lomax distribution,Weibull distribution,Estimation,Generating Function,Maximum Likelihood,Moments,Entropy}, abstract={In this paper, we propose a new class of distributions called the Lindley generator with one extra parameter to generate many continuous distributions. The new distribution contains several distributions as submodels, such as Lindley-Exponential, Lindley-Weibull, and Lindley- Lomax. Some mathematical properties of the new generator, including ordinary moments, quantile and generating functions, limiting behaviors, <br>some entropy measures and order statistics, which hold for any baseline model, are presented. Then, we discuss the maximum likelihood <br>method to estimate model parameters. The importance of the new generator is illustrated by means of three real data sets. Applications <br>show that the new family of distributions can provide a better fit than several existing lifetime models. <br>}, number={6}, publisher={Hacettepe University}
